The Draw of Indian Cuisine
Indian foods, bursting with exotic spices and salt, have become a favorite for many, myself included. The smoky aromas, warm spices, and vibrant flavors make for an unforgettable dining experience. Chickpeas, lentils, and aromatic vegetables are typically featured, creating a symphony of tastes that can make even the most health-conscious individuals indulge. Delicacies such as palak paneer (spinach with cottage cheese) and kachori (puffed pastries filled with spiced lentil paste) are beloved by all who fall under their spell. However, despite these culinary delights, the nutritional value is often overshadowed by the palatable flavors.
